
Cherry Pie Filling Recipe
BARS = SHARE OF RECIPE CALORIES · RINGS = FDA DV
A simple cooked cherry sauce thickened with cornstarch and sweetened with sugar, brightened with lemon juice. Used as a filling for pies, tarts, and other desserts. Made with tart or sweet cherries.

Ingredients
serves 8- 4 ½ – 5 cups fresh cherries (about 1¾ pounds) (pitted)
- ¼ cup water
- ⅔ cup (133g) sugar
- ¼ cup (30g) cornstarch
- 1 tablespoon (15ml) lemon juice (see note)
